这是 chacl 命令,可以使用我们的多个免费在线工作站之一在 OnWorks 免费托管服务提供商中运行,例如 Ubuntu Online、Fedora Online、Windows 在线模拟器或 MAC OS 在线模拟器
程序:
您的姓名
chacl - 更改文件或目录的访问控制列表
概要
查尔 ACL 路径名...
查尔 -b ACL 达克尔 路径名...
查尔 -d 达克尔 路径名...
查尔 -R 路径名...
查尔 -D 路径名...
查尔 -B 路径名...
查尔 -l 路径名...
查尔 -r 路径名...
商品描述
查尔 是一个与 IRIX 兼容的命令,并为那些熟悉的用户维护
从 XFS 或 IRIX 使用它。 参考 SEE ALSO 以下部分为
更符合(撤回草案)POSIX 1003.1e 的工具的描述
描述访问控制列表 (ACL) 的标准。
查尔 更改文件或目录的 ACL。 指定的 ACL 应用于
中的每个文件 路径名 参数。
每个 ACL 都是一个字符串,使用 acl_from_text(3)例行公事。 这些
字符串由逗号分隔的子句组成,每个子句的形式都是,
标签:名称:烫发。 在哪里 行李牌 可:
“用户”(或“你”)
表示该表项为用户ACL表项。
“组”(或“g”)
表示该表项为组ACL表项。
“其他”(或“o”)
表示该条目是其他 ACL 条目。
“面具”(或“m”)
表示该表项为掩码ACL表项。
姓名 是一个字符串,它是 ACL 条目的用户名或组名。 一个空 姓名 在一个用户
或组 ACL 条目指示文件的所有者或文件的组。 烫发 是字符串“rwx”
其中每个条目都可以用“-”代替,表示没有该类型的访问,例如
“rx”、“--x”、“---”。
配置
-b 表示有两个 ACL 需要更改,第一个是文件访问 ACL 和
第二个目录默认ACL。
-d 仅用于设置目录的默认 ACL。
-R 仅删除文件访问 ACL。
-D 仅删除目录默认 ACL。
-B 删除所有 ACL。
-l 列出访问 ACL 和可能的与指定的关联的默认 ACL
文件或目录。 这个选项是在 XFS 的 Linux 移植期间添加的,并且是
不兼容 IRIX。
-r 为每个根植于的子树递归设置访问 ACL 路径名(s). 这个选项
也是在XFS的Linux移植过程中加入的,与IRIX不兼容。
示例
最低 ACL:
查尔 u::rwx,g::rx,o::r-- 文件
文件 ACL 设置为文件的所有者具有“rwx”,文件的组已读取并
执行,其他人对该文件具有只读访问权限。
不是最小 ACL 的 ACL,即指定用户或组的 ACL,而不是
文件的所有者或所有者的组,必须包含掩码条目:
查尔 u::rwx,g::rx,o::r--,u:bob:r--,m::rx file1 file2
设置默认和访问 ACL 新目录 与上相同 旧目录,你可以输入:
查尔 -b `查尔 -l 旧目录 | \
口渴 -e 's/.*\[//' -e 的#/# #' -e 's/]$//'` 新目录
注意事项
查尔 可以替换现有的ACL。 要添加或删除条目,您必须首先执行 查尔 -l
获取现有的 ACL,并使用输出形成参数 查尔.
更改文件的权限位将更改文件访问 ACL 设置(请参阅
CHMOD(1))。 但是,文件创建模式掩码(请参阅 遮罩(1)) 不会影响访问
使用目录默认 ACL 创建的文件的 ACL 设置。
ACL 是文件系统扩展属性,因此通常不会存档或恢复
使用传统的归档实用程序。 看 属性(5) 有关更多信息
扩展属性并查看 转储(8) 在 XFS 下备份它们的方法。
使用 onworks.net 服务在线使用 chacl